Technical Specifications

  • Series: LY Series
  • Model: LY4N
  • Coil Voltage: 100/110VAC
  • Contact Structure: 4PDT
  • Rated Current: 10A
  • Mounting Method: Plug-in relay socket
  • Application Area: Industrial automation

Advantages of the LY4N Relay Design

The relay’s transparent housing supports fast diagnostics and simplifies maintenance procedures. Industrial technicians can visually verify contact operation during system inspections.

Omron LY4N 100/110VAC Maintenance Recommendations

Routine inspections should include checking relay contacts, socket integrity, and environmental conditions within control cabinets.
